Output 39880d5e148970e4eec0438741186c27b074e912c69ffb9f8320ac37010ea6dd:8

value
884598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59f756b644162552a00b955955b3a3d4138421c0 OP_EQUAL
address
39tiN1f1C373FB58edLEtvuEbmDv1QLWbD
transaction
39880d5e148970e4eec0438741186c27b074e912c69ffb9f8320ac37010ea6dd
spent
true